It was a positive week for the European Medicines Agency’s human medicines committee (CHMP), which recommended the approval of eight new drugs including Takeda’s Fruzaqla and AstraZeneca’s Truqap.
The committee also voted in favor of six new label expansions. While the European Commission has the final authority over new drug approvals, it typically follows CHMP’s recommendations.
